Same things happens to numbers in decimal: imagine all numbers from 0 (we write them as 00, 01, 02, ...) to 99 inclusive are your pairs ab. 2) Hash function. You can also decode those ids back. So something like this: pair (1, 3) = hash(1, 3) = 1 + (3*181.312), If 181.312 == 181312 == 181 thousand plus 312 and that's your, why do I need to keep track of N, can't I use any arbitrary number? The FNV1 hash comes in variants that return 32, 64, 128, 256, 512 and 1024 bit hashes. What are the prime factors of the number 2? Please note that this may not be the best hash function. Perfect hash functions may be used to implement a lookup table with constant worst-case access time. We call h(x) hash value of x. The most commonly used method for hashing integers is called modular hashing: we choose the array size M to be prime, and, for any positive integer key k, compute the remainder when dividing k by M. This function is very easy to compute (k % M, in Java), and is effective in dispersing the keys evenly between 0 and M-1. Also you should take into consideration how large your effective hash can be and if hashed output should be reversible to give you back the original inputs. Same things happens to numbers in decimal: imagine all numbers from 0 (we write them as 00, 01, 02, ...) to 99 inclusive are your pairs ab. The hash function uses internally the hash function of the data type int. $\endgroup$ – waldrumpus Jul 31 '14 at 8:51. It uses bit manipulation and prime numbers to create a hash index from a string. Let’s say you have some data with two columns which are different identifiers. 2 mbits, and in most applications of hash functions, the whole point in hashing is that the universe is much too large for such a representation (at least not in fast internal memory). Also, for "differ" defined by +, -, ^, or ^~, for nearly-zero or random bases, inputs that differ in any bit or pair of input bits will change each equal or higher output bit position between 1/4 and 3/4 of the time. This past week I ran into an interesting problem. Types of hash function So, for example, we selected hash function corresponding to a = 34 and b = 2, so this hash function h is h index by p, 34, and 2. © 2014 I'm trying to determine a key for map

Funeral Director Jobs Milwaukee, H Nmr Spectrum Of Acetaldehyde, Richard Machowicz Quotes, Thermal Bags To Keep Food Cold, Fallout 76 Brotherhood Armor Plans, How To Manage Copra Business, Ursulines New Orleans, What Causes Blood Sugar To Rise Without Eating?, White Clover Edible And Medicinal Uses, Resident Vs Intern, Da Button Factory Website, Entertainment In Goderich, King's Quest Windows 10, Copra Coconut Smoothie, Vintage Pflueger Fishing Rods,